3.6.6 Sampling/monitoring cycle area
The MES interface module monitors the device data sampling time and trigger conditions
alternately.
The time (cycle) required for this repetition can be confirmed in this area.
When the sampling/monitoring cycle is one second, device tag sampling and trigger
conditions are monitored based on the set values.
When it is longer than one second, delay of up to "sampling/monitoring cycle minus 1
second" may occur in the monitoring.
(1) Current cycle (buffer memory address: 800 to 801)
The current sampling/monitoring cycle value is stored. (Unit: Second)
(2) Maximum cycle (buffer memory address: 802 to 803)
The maximum sampling/monitoring cycle value up to the present moment is stored.
(Unit: Second)
3.6.7 Tag status area
(1) Tag setting information (Buffer memory address: 1000 to 1003)
(a) The information on whether [Device tag settings] have been made or not is stored.
(b) The bit corresponding to the preset tag setting No. is turned ON.
0: Not set
1: Set
(2) Sampling information (Buffer memory address: 1004 to 1007)
(a) The tag sampling result is stored.
(b) The bit corresponding to the tag setting No. which executed sampling is turned
ON.
0: Not collected
1: Collected
